Pfizer on Monday stated it will stop developing its experimental obesity and diabetes pill, lotiglipron, due to elevated liver enzymes in sufferers who took the drug as soon as a day in mid-stage scientific research.
Those elevated enzymes usually point out harm to cells within the liver, however the pharmaceutical big stated no sufferers skilled liver-related signs or unwanted effects.
Shares of Pfizer had been down about 5% in early morning buying and selling following the information.
New York-based Pfizer stated it would as a substitute concentrate on its other oral obesity drug, danuglipron, which is in a completely enrolled part two scientific trial.
That examine discovered that physique weight was decreased after sufferers with Type 2 diabetes took high-dose variations of danuglipron twice a day for 16 weeks, in accordance to results Pfizer launched final month.
The firm expects to finalize plans for part three scientific trial program on danuglipron by the end of 2023. Pfizer added that it’s also creating a model of danuglipron that sufferers take as soon as a day as a substitute of twice.
“We look ahead to analyzing the danuglipron Phase 2 outcomes and choosing the dose and titration schedule that may maximize the therapeutic profit and security and tolerability,” William Sessa, Pfizer’s chief scientific officer of inside medication, stated in a press launch.
Lotiglipron, danuglipron and Novo Nordisk‘s blockbuster weight reduction injections Ozempic and Wegovy are half of a category of medicine known as glucagon-like peptide-1 agonists.
They mimic a hormone produced within the intestine known as GLP-1, which indicators to the mind when an individual is full.
The medicine may also assist individuals handle Type 2 diabetes as a result of they encourage insulin launch from the pancreas, decreasing blood sugar ranges.
Oral medicine like Pfizer’s danuglipron might supply a bonus over frequent injections. Novo Nordisk and Eli Lilly are additionally creating their very own experimental obesity and diabetes pills.
The new class of obesity medicine is piquing public curiosity and inflicting a weight reduction trade gold rush. But there’s nonetheless uncertainty about their accessibility, and questions stay about how lengthy sufferers would wish to take the medicine to maintain undesirable weight off.
Some individuals who cease taking the medicine complain a few weight rebound that’s troublesome to management.
More than 2 in 5 adults have obesity, in accordance to the National Institutes of Health. About 1 in 11 adults have extreme obesity.
